FileSystem.FileAttr(Int32) 方法

定义

返回一个枚举,该枚举表示使用 FileOpen 函数打开的文件的文件模式。 与 FileAttr 函数相比,FileSystem 在文件 I/O 操作方面可为您提供更高的效率和更好的性能。 有关更多信息,请参见GetFileInfo(String)

public:
 static Microsoft::VisualBasic::OpenMode FileAttr(int FileNumber);
public static Microsoft.VisualBasic.OpenMode FileAttr (int FileNumber);
static member FileAttr : int -> Microsoft.VisualBasic.OpenMode
Public Function FileAttr (FileNumber As Integer) As OpenMode

参数

FileNumber
Int32

必需。 Integer. 任何有效文件数。

返回

以下值之一:

“值”文件访问模式
1OpenMode.Input
2OpenMode.Output
4OpenMode.Random
8OpenMode.Append
32OpenMode.Binary

示例

此示例使用 FileAttr 函数返回打开的文件的文件模式。

Dim mode As OpenMode
FileOpen(1, "c:\TESTFILE.TXT", OpenMode.Input)
mode = FileAttr(1)
MsgBox("The file mode is " & mode.ToString())
FileClose(1)

注解

此函数返回一个枚举,表示使用 FileOpen 函数打开的文件的文件模式。

适用于

另请参阅